Safe-passing, passed in Oklahoma

—Let’s go national! Oklahoma Governor Brad Henry has signed a bill
into law making it a finable offense for a driver to pass a cyclist
closer than three feet. Oklahoma is believed to be only the third state
to have a safe-passing law. It also simplifies what a bicycle is,
clarifies where cyclists should ride on the road, removes a requirement
that cyclists ride on sidewalks, and establishes fines if a motorist
hits a cyclist. Credit for this advancement in cyclists’ rights goes to
the Oklahoma Bicycle Coalition.
